"Shortwave" is a mind bending genre hopping hour long show for discerning music fans and listeners. Dj Daaang (Eric Richards) hosts the weekly radio show “Shortwave” Sundays 11-noon on KUTZ. In the 90s, Eric relocated to Oakland and began to dabble in electronic music production under the names DigitalMultiplex and Galaxina 5 (later Galaxina 666). Though most of those recordings are lost to us now, a few copies can be found wandering around the internet. Eric has been a special education teacher for the past 26 years and continues to help students with special needs as a behavior intervention specialist with Sacramento City Unified School district. He is married to a beautiful wife, Leslie, and they have one daughter. He continues to make digital mixes of obscure, psychedelic, electronic, and post-punk gems with the magic of digital streaming and artful curation. The mixes for his “Shortwave” show demonstrate a breadth and knowledge of multiple genres sure to delight and inspire.
